Salt Baths Covert
Salt Baths Covert is a deciduous forest in Defford, Wychavon District, England. Salt Baths Covert is situated nearby to the hamlet Woodmancote, as well as near the village Baughton.Places of Interest

Croome Court
Photo: Mike Peel,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Croome Court is a mid-18th-century Neo-Palladian mansion surrounded by extensive landscaped parkland at Croome D'Abitot, near Upton-upon-Severn in south Worcestershire, England.
St Mary Magdalene’s Church, Croome D’Abitot
Church
Photo: Mike Peel, CC BY-SA 4.0.
St Mary Magdalene's Church is a former Anglican church in the grounds of Croome Court, at Croome D'Abitot, Worcestershire, England. It is recorded in the National Heritage List for England as a designated Grade I listed building, and is under the care of The Churches Conservation Trust.

Upton-upon-Severn
Photo: Philip Halling,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Upton-upon-Severn is a small town and civil parish in the Malvern Hills District of Worcestershire, England, on the River Severn.

Eckington
Village
Photo: Bob Embleton,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Eckington is a small village near to the southern border of the English county of Worcestershire, according to the 2001 census it had a population of 1,202.
